if you were overweight for a long time and you loose the weight, your skin will be loose probably since years of being fat did some damage on the elasticity of your skin. However some people will get tighter with time (takes a long time).but if you gained weight and became fat for a year lets say and loose the fat again , your skin will probably go back to normal but it takes some time.
the point is the longer you are fat the longer it will take your skin to tighten as you loose the fat.
